@charset "utf-8";

#csc_float {
	position:absolute;
	left:5px;
	top:391px;
	width:154px;
	height:221px;
	z-index:12;
	visibility: visible;
}
#about_img {
	position:absolute;
	left:503px;
	top:52px;
	width:220px;
	height:203px;
	z-index:6;
}
#about_head {
	position:absolute;
	left:79px;
	top:24px;
	width:255px;
	height:77px;
	z-index:4;
}
#contact_head {
	position:absolute;
	left:492px;
	top:26px;
	width:250px;
	height:73px;
	z-index:5;
}
#photo_head {
	position:absolute;
	left:287px;
	top:18px;
	width:136px;
	height:97px;
	z-index:4;
}
#menus_img {
	position:absolute;
	left:508px;
	top:48px;
	width:343px;
	height:506px;
	z-index:4;
	visibility: visible;
}
#menus_head {
	position:absolute;
	left:80px;
	top:21px;
	width:258px;
	height:70px;
	z-index:8;
	visibility: visible;
}
#events_head {
	position:absolute;
	left:398px;
	top:22px;
	width:289px;
	height:81px;
	z-index:6;
}
#events_img {
	position:absolute;
	left:94px;
	top:49px;
	width:170px;
	height:299px;
	z-index:4;
}
#contact_img {
	position:absolute;
	left:97px;
	top:48px;
	width:219px;
	height:225px;
	z-index:3;
}

#artist_head {
	position:absolute;
	left:81px;
	top:26px;
	width:510px;
	height:67px;
	z-index:9;
}
#menu_img {
	position:absolute;
	left:506px;
	top:49px;
	width:161px;
	height:174px;
	z-index:4;
}
#links {
	position:absolute;
	left:194px;
	top:564px;
	width:739px;
	height:36px;
	z-index:2;
	visibility: visible;
}
#about_text {
	position:absolute;
	left:107px;
	top:103px;
	width:360px;
	height:413px;
	z-index:3;
	font-family: "Century Gothic", Tahoma, Geneva, sans-serif;
	font-size: 14px;
	color: #000;
	overflow: auto;
}
#main #about_text a {
	font-size: 15px;
	color: #000;
}
#main #about_text a:hover {
	font-size: 15px;
	color: #FFF;
}


#text_box {
	position:absolute;
	left:493px;
	top:101px;
	width:350px;
	height:428px;
	z-index:4;
	font-size: 14px;
	font-family: "Century Gothic", Tahoma, Geneva, sans-serif;
	color: #000;
}
#main #text_box p a:hover {
	color: #FFF;
	font-family: "Century Gothic", Tahoma, Geneva, sans-serif;
}
#main #text_box p a {
	font-family: "Century Gothic", Tahoma, Geneva, sans-serif;
	font-size: 14px;
	color: #000;
	font-weight: bold;
}
#menus_text {
	position:absolute;
	left:111px;
	top:125px;
	width:354px;
	height:431px;
	z-index:7;
	font-family: "Century Gothic", Tahoma, Geneva, sans-serif;
	font-size: 14px;
	color: #000;
	visibility: visible;
}





#main {
	position:absolute;
	left:50%;
	top:50%;
	width:955px;
	height:600px;
	z-index:2;
	margin-top: -300px;
	margin-left: -477px;
	visibility: visible;
}







#main_bg {
	position:fixed;
	left:50%;
	top:50%;
	width:1800px;
	height:1200px;
	z-index:auto;
	margin-top: -600px;
	margin-left: -900px;
}



body {
	background-color: #5E090B;
	font-family: "Century Gothic", Tahoma, Geneva, sans-serif;
	font-size: 20px;
	font-weight: normal;
	color: #5E090B;
}
#menu_texxt {
	position:absolute;
	left:111px;
	top:82px;
	width:354px;
	height:303px;
	z-index:6;
	font-family: "Century Gothic", Tahoma, Geneva, sans-serif;
	font-size: 15px;
	color: #000;
	font-weight: normal;
}
#main #art_texxt p a {
	font-weight: bold;
	font-size: 15px;
	color: #000;
}
#main #art_texxt p a:hover {
	font-size: 15px;
	font-weight: bold;
	color: #FFF;
}





a:hover {
	font-family: "Century Gothic";
	font-size: 20px;
	color: #333;
	font-weight: normal;
	text-decoration: none;
}
#slideshow {
	position:absolute;
	left:256px;
	top:124px;
	width:473px;
	height:260px;
	z-index:5;
	font-size: 14px;
	color: #FFF;
}


a {
	font-family: "Century Gothic", Tahoma, Geneva, sans-serif;
	font-size: 20px;
	color: #5E090B;
	text-decoration: none;
}
#art_img {
	position:absolute;
	left:510px;
	top:49px;
	width:253px;
	height:270px;
	z-index:7;
}

#art_texxt {
	position:absolute;
	left:111px;
	top:92px;
	width:357px;
	height:418px;
	z-index:8;
	font-size: 14px;
	color: #000;
	overflow: auto;
}

#main #menus_text a {
	color: #000;
	font-size: 14px;
	font-family: "Century Gothic", Tahoma, Geneva, sans-serif;
	font-weight: bold;
}
#main #menus_text a:hover {
	color: #FFF;
}
